“天绘一号”海岛(礁)影像稀少控制下的定位技术研究

Positioning Technology Study for Mapping Satellite-1 Islands (Reefs) Imagery with Scarce Controls

  • 摘要: 以“天绘一号”(TH-1)卫星图像为研究对象,首先建立TH-1卫星影像的严格几何处理模型,然后实现基于轨道外推的无控制TH-1卫星影像海岛(礁)定位技术和基于轨道外推的稀少控制TH-1卫星影像海岛(礁)定位技术,最后通过实验分析了无控制或稀少控制条件下通过轨道外推技术提高TH-1海岛(礁)卫星图像几何定位精度的可行性。实验结果表明,基于轨道外推的无控制定位技术和基于轨道外推的稀少控制定位技术是海岛(礁)目标定位的最佳方式,可在不具备控制点的条件下或者稀少控制点的条件下,大幅度提高海洋关键目标的定位精度。

     

    Abstract: Targeting and monitoring island reefs have important strategic significance in safeguarding our national interests. But high-precision positioning of island reefs with satellite imagery often lack controls and fails to achieve its target; thus, the important research value of realizing island reefs targeting under scarce control conditions. In the paper, a Mapping Satellite-1(TH-1) image was taken as the research object. A strict imaging model was established for TH-1 satellite images and TH-1 satellite image island reef positioning was proposed and implemented without controls, based on orbit extrapolation and scarce control of TH-1 island reef satellite image positioning based on orbit extrapolation. An Experimental, analysis tested the feasibility of improving TH-1 geometric positioning of island reefs by orbit extrapolation techniques without controls and with scarce controls. The results demonstrated that the methods without control positioning technology based on orbit extrapolation and scarce control positioning based on orbit extrapolation were the best ways for targeting positioning of island reefs. These approaches can greatly improve positioning accuracy for key sea targets with no controls or under scarce conditions.
